Financing Constraints and the Family Farm: How do Families React?

2008
This paper explores the idea that off-farm income is used for investment in farm assets. Using Alabama farm data for the 1997-2004 period, we find that farm investment is more sensitive to off-farm than to on-farm income, and that this sensitivity is stronger for farms with sales less than $250,000.

Retired but responsible: Social position and constraints of the “old” generation on family farms. A Swiss case study

2021
Farm transfer is a critical moment for family farming. Farms are often handed over in a continuous process, which includes inheritance, succession and retirement. On Swiss family farms, it is not retirement but the handing over of the farm that has a major impact on the elder generation’s life.

Modelling the long-term effects on farm net worth of investments in pasture fertilizer under constraints of family expenditure

Agricultural Systems, 2000
A simple dynamic farm model is developed and used to analyse the net worth of a family farm grazing enterprise producing wool on the Northern Tablelands of New South Wales, Australia, under alternative assumptions regarding family expenses and investments in fertilizer.
